Introduction to Creative Writing

Course Description: This course will introduce you to genres of creative writing by studying and practicing four modes: poetry, fiction, personal prose, and dialogue. Students will explore and discuss great models of each of these forms; they will write short pieces of critical prose on selected works; and then we'll try our hand at composing poems, stories, personal essays, and dialogue (for radio). If scheduling permits, they will hear craft lectures from the great writers in our Department and DC who produce them. The authors under study include Semezdin Mehmedinovic, Stephen Crane, D.H. Lawrence, Michael Ondaatje, Anna Deavere Smith, and a number of poets. We’ll follow Ondaatje through the genres. The course is designed for those who have some experience in studying and writing in at least one of these genres. Please be prepared for intensive research in how each form of writing happens, how it renders human experience, voice, plot, statement, and vision. And be prepared both to experiment with literary forms and to share your draft work with others.
